org.ojalgo.optimisation
- ✅ There is now a new solver,
GomorySolver
, for (mixed) integer models. It implements Gomory's cutting plane method. This solver is primarily used to test the cut generation feature used inIntegerSolver
, which is the solver to use for (mixed) integer problems. The real news here is thatIntegerSolver
now generates GMI cuts as part of the solve process. - Utilities in

🔄 Changed
org.ojalgo.optimisation
- The
IntegerSolver
is no longer a pure branch-and-bound algorithm. It now also generates GMI cuts. - 🔨 A whole lot of refactoring to enable cut generation for the
IntegerSolver
. This touches almost everything in the optimisation package, but the public API:s for normal/recommended usage should be unchanged.
